Amazingly for one so erudite, my wife has been reading my lowly blogs. Needless to say she found fault.

"You just moan about things. You sound like a grumpy old man," she observed. There are no doubt colleagues only too happy to agree with her. And I have to admit I have been having a bit of a grumble lately.

So here, to balance things up, is a blog about something I like...Blue Ginger, the unfussy and friendly oriental cafe-restaurant in Kings Heath.

It serves mainly Malaysian and Singaporean dishes with a few offerings from Vietnam, Thailand and Cambodia. It's well worth a visit.

I just met up with its owner and chef Siew and her husband Pete and found them charming and enthusiastic people. Look out for the interview in the Food + Drink section of the Birmingham Mail on Thursday next week.

Tomorrow's F+D, by the way, includes a review of the newly opened Cinnamon Red in Balsall Heath. It's a piece of writing which, I fear, will confirm my wife's image of me as a grumpy old man.

I can only say that if the world met my exacting standards, there would be far less to moan about.
